Frequently Asked Questions about 1 Bedroom N Outer Plantation Sunrise Apartments

What is the Cheapest apartment in N Outer Plantation Sunrise with 1 Bedroom?

Currently the most affordable 1 Bedroom in N Outer Plantation Sunrise is at 5226 NW 24th Ct listed at $925.

How much is the average rent for a 1 Bedroom N Outer Plantation Sunrise Apartment?

The average rent for a 1 Bedroom Apartment in N Outer Plantation Sunrise is $1,941.

What is the largest available 1 Bedroom N Outer Plantation Sunrise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in N Outer Plantation Sunrise is a 1,031 square feet unit starting from $1,628 at 2500 Inverrary Club Apartments.

What is the average size for N Outer Plantation Sunrise 1 Bedroom Apartments for rent?

The average size for a 1 Bedroom rental in N Outer Plantation Sunrise is currently 932 sq ft.
